• Pansy King, Denys Zirngiebel, is featured in the latest iteration of the “From Needham to the World” mural. Pansies have long been associated with Needham–especially in April, when the Needham History Center and Museum holds an annual event. This year, the ties seem closer than ever–first with an artists mural in the Heights, and now with the honoring of Denys Zirngiebel with the latest “From Needham to the World” mural. Find out the story behind how all this got started, and why those connections continue even today.
